刷阶用什么编程器最好用

worktile 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    刷阶是指通过编程器将芯片的固件进行更新或烧录的操作。选择合适的编程器对于刷阶的成功与否至关重要。以下是几种常见的编程器,供您参考:

    1. ST-Link编程器:ST-Link是ST公司推出的一款低成本的编程器,适用于ST公司的ARM芯片,如STM32系列。它具有价格低廉、易于使用的特点,是入门级刷阶编程器的不错选择。

    2. J-Link编程器:J-Link是Segger公司生产的一款高性能编程器,适用于多种芯片,包括ARM、Cortex-M等。它具有快速、稳定的特点,支持在线调试和烧录,是专业级刷阶编程器的首选。

    3. USBasp编程器:USBasp是一款开源的通用型ISP编程器,适用于多种芯片,如AVR系列。它具有简单、稳定的特点,价格低廉,适合初学者或DIY爱好者使用。

    4. TL866编程器:TL866是一款通用型编程器,适用于多种芯片,包括EPROM、EEPROM、FLASH等。它具有广泛的兼容性和稳定性,是刷阶编程器中的一种经济实惠选择。

    选择编程器时,需要考虑以下因素:芯片兼容性、价格、稳定性、易用性以及是否支持在线调试等功能。根据自己的需求和预算来选择合适的编程器是最重要的。建议在购买之前,查阅相关资料、评论和比较不同型号的编程器,以便做出明智的选择。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    选择一个最适合的编程器是根据个人需求和项目要求来决定的。以下是几个常见的编程器,可以根据不同的需求选择合适的编程器:

    1. ST-Link编程器:ST-Link是STMicroelectronics公司推出的一种通用的编程和调试工具。它支持STM32系列微控制器的编程和调试,具有高速传输和稳定性好的特点。ST-Link编程器适用于初学者和专业开发人员,提供了友好的用户界面和丰富的调试功能。

    2. J-Link编程器:J-Link是Segger公司生产的一种高性能的编程和调试工具。它支持多种微控制器架构,包括ARM、Cortex-M和RISC-V等。J-Link编程器具有快速的传输速度和稳定的连接性能,适用于对性能要求较高的项目。

    3. USB编程器:USB编程器是一种简单易用的编程工具,通常适用于小型项目和低成本应用。USB编程器可以直接连接到计算机的USB接口,通过USB线将编程器和目标设备连接起来。USB编程器通常具有基本的编程和调试功能,适用于初学者和简单应用。

    4. AVRISP编程器:AVRISP是Atmel公司推出的一种用于AVR系列微控制器的编程工具。它支持ISP(In-System Programming)和PDI(Program and Debug Interface)两种编程模式,可以通过SPI接口将编程器和目标设备连接起来。AVRISP编程器适用于需要对AVR系列微控制器进行编程和调试的项目。

    5. JTAG编程器:JTAG(Joint Test Action Group)是一种常用的调试接口标准,可以用于编程和调试各种类型的芯片和电路板。JTAG编程器通常具有丰富的调试功能和灵活的接口选项,适用于复杂的项目和高级开发人员。

    综上所述,选择最适合的编程器取决于个人需求和项目要求。需要考虑的因素包括目标设备的类型和架构、编程和调试功能的需求、传输速度和稳定性等。在选择之前,可以进行一些市场调研,了解各种编程器的特点和用户评价,以便做出更明智的决策。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    刷阶是指通过编程器对芯片进行烧录或刷写固件的操作。选择适合的编程器对于刷阶来说非常重要,因为它直接影响到刷阶的效果和操作的便利性。下面将介绍几种常见的编程器,并分析它们的优缺点,以帮助你选择最适合的编程器。

    1. ST-Link/V2编程器:
      ST-Link/V2编程器是ST公司推出的一款低成本、高性能的编程器。它支持多种ST微控制器系列,并且具有高速烧录、调试功能。它可以通过SWD接口连接到目标芯片,并通过ST-Link Utility软件进行烧录和调试操作。ST-Link/V2编程器的优点是价格便宜,支持多种芯片系列,操作简单。缺点是可能存在兼容性问题,对于一些非ST系列的芯片可能不支持。

    2. J-Link编程器:
      J-Link是Segger公司推出的一款高性能的编程器。它支持多种微控制器系列,包括ARM、Cortex-M、Renesas等。J-Link编程器具有高速烧录、调试功能,可以通过J-Link软件进行烧录和调试操作。J-Link编程器的优点是性能强大,支持多种芯片系列,兼容性好。缺点是价格较高。

    3. USB转串口编程器:
      USB转串口编程器主要用于刷写一些低成本的单片机,如Arduino等。它可以通过USB接口连接到计算机,并通过串口连接到目标芯片。USB转串口编程器的优点是价格低廉,适用于一些低成本的项目。缺点是烧录速度相对较慢,功能相对较简单。

    4. TL866II Plus编程器:
      TL866II Plus编程器是一款通用型编程器,支持多种芯片系列,包括EEPROM、FLASH、MCU等。它具有高速烧录、读取功能,并且支持批量烧录。TL866II Plus编程器可以通过USB接口连接到计算机,并通过TL866软件进行烧录和读取操作。TL866II Plus编程器的优点是通用性强,支持多种芯片系列,价格适中。缺点是可能存在兼容性问题,对于一些特殊型号的芯片可能不支持。

    总结来说,选择编程器时需要根据具体的需求、芯片型号、预算等因素综合考虑。在选择编程器之前,最好先了解目标芯片的型号和接口类型,然后参考编程器的兼容性和功能特点,选择最适合的编程器进行刷阶操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部